在现代社会中,网络连接的稳定性和可靠性是我们日常生活中不可或缺的一部分。特别是对于使用 Clash 作为代理工具的台式机用户,遇到 上不了网 的问题时,常常会感到头疼。本文将针对台式机用 Clash 的用户,解析可能导致无法上网的原因,并提供详细的解决方案。
1. 什么是Clash?
Clash 是一款高性能的代理工具,广泛应用于互联网访问。通过 Clash 用户可以突破网络限制,安全地访问被屏蔽的网站。
1.1 Clash的工作原理
Clash 的核心功能是代理,这使得用户能够通过一个中转服务器访问其他地区的网络。其工作原理主要用的是 TPROXY 和 REDIRECT 技术,能够把用户请求合理地分发到不同的代理节点上。
1.2 Clash的优势
- 使用灵活:支持多种协议,如 HTTP、HTTPS、SOCKS5
- 高性能:高并发连接,低延迟
- 界面友好:易于设置和使用
2. 台式机无法使用Clash上网的原因
潜在的 上不了网 原因有非常多样化,可以从 网络配置、软件设置、操作系统 等多个角度进行排查。下面我们整理了一些常见的原因:
2.1 Clash配置项设置错误
- 服务器地址输入错误:如果 Clash 配置文件中的服务器地址不正确,自然无法正常上网。
- 端口设置错误:确保所设置的端口与代理服务器端口匹配。
- 规则集设置不当:使用不合理的规则可能阻止所有流量。
2.2 防火墙和杀毒软件限制
- Windows防火墙设置:如果邀约 Clhas对的 权限,在这种情况下,Clash 将可能无法正常工作。
- 杀毒软件干扰:某些杀毒软件可能会将 Clash 注入的流量误认为恶意流量,从而进行拦截。在这种情况下需要配置允许规则。
2.3 系统DNS设置出错
Windows及其他操作系统 中,DNS的设置可能导致网站无法解析,因此需要确保 DNS 指向的是可用的公共 DNS 服务器,比如 Google DNS(8.8.8.8)或 Cloudflare DNS(1.1.1.1)。
2.4 网络连接问题
- 网络拥堵或中断:检查局域网的连接状态,确保网络正常
- Wi-Fi 算法缓慢: 如果我是通过 Wi-Fi 连接的,也可能是信号的问题。
2.5 Clash不兼容的版本
- Clash 版本不兼容时,API 也会受到影响,导致无法访问互联网。
3. 解决方法
以下是基于 台式机用 Clash 上不了网 的问题所提供的一系列解决方案:
3.1 检查Clash配置
- 确保配置文件格式正确,且对应每一个代理节点信息填写准确。
- 使用 Clash Dashboard 检查节点是否正常。
3.2 检查防火墙设置
- 启动 Windows 防火墙: 进入防火墙设置,确保冲突的软件被列入白名单。
- 禁用防火墙后再试试看能否联网。
3.3 更新 DNS和网络设置
- 通过命令提示符验证网络连接详细信息,确保 DNS 解析正常。
- 点击网络图标,手动更改网络配置为公共 DNS。
3.4 网络故障排除
- 使用网络排查故障工具检测连接错误。
- 重启路由器和 Modem,确保网络稳定。
3.5 更新Clash版本
- 定期访问 Clash 的官方 GitHub 页面,下载最新版并保持软件与最新字段兼容。
4. 网络排查工具
除了上述的方案,通过一些工具可以帮助用户更好地排查网络问题:
- ping 命令:用来测试远程服务器的连接。
- tracert 命令:用来跟踪路径并查看哪里断开。
- netstat 命令:用来查看当前的网络连接状态。
5. FAQ:关于Clash无法上网的常见问题
5.1如何检查Clash当前是否正在运行?
可以通过 健康检查 前往 Clash Dashboard 的页面,那里会显示当前 Clash的运行状态。如果出现红色访问提示,需要重新配置文件。
5.2 如何恢复Clash的出厂设置?
通过配置文件,重命名、清除或删除 (config.yaml
) 文件,重新启动 Clash 即可恢复系统设置。
5.3 Clash支持哪些网络协议?
Clash 能够支持常见的联网协议,例如 HTTP、HTTPS 及 SOCKS5 协议,十分适合不同习惯的用户配置。
5.4 Clash的最佳使用策略是怎样的?
推荐使用多线路代理,在 Clash 面板中选择相应节点,灵活切换国内外线路。
总结
在使用 Clash 上网过程中,总会遇到让人头疼的 不能上网 问题。遵循以上方案,利用各种工具协助皆可有效转变这一困境。不论是 常规配置检查、防火墙设置,还是 DNS 与网络调整,都足以让您顺利上网,尽享网络流畅之美。希望本文的内容能对您的网络使用提供帮助!